Job Specifications

As a mission-oriented HCL Domino Systems Administrator, you will be part of a team responsible for the 24/7/365 operation, maintenance, and sustainment of enterprise-level messaging systems that enable fleet operations and communication programs worldwide.

Managing and administering the enterprise HCL Domino (formerly IBM/Lotus Domino) infrastructure across multiple classified and unclassified networks
Providing Tier I, II, and III service desk and systems administration support to a global user base, including afloat and ashore commands
Monitoring, analyzing, and optimizing email system activities, including mail routing and replication, to ensure maximum performance and availability
Performing system installation, configuration, maintenance, and patching in accordance with DoD security protocols and best practices
Managing user accounts, access rights, permissions, and storage allocations
Administering messaging system access and support for remote users, creating and maintaining mail databases, folders, calendars, and address books
Supporting the integration of hardware and software upgrades, and assisting in troubleshooting complex system and networking issues
Participating in the planning and execution of major Fleet, Joint, and Coalition exercises
Maintaining system security posture by implementing IA controls, conducting scans, and responding to vulnerability alerts
